WHAT BRAND ARE YOUR HEATERS?

​​We have 2 models of the Craft’A’Camper diesel heaters. Both the LITE and PRO models come under the Chinese diesel heater umbrella, we don’t shy from this. Having us regulate and monitor factory operations closely means all parts and components meet the standards and versatility of which you expect. All units we supply meet the same en standard BS 6762-2:1991 and will pass any competent habitation check. Please see details on heater models here or read more below: 

​​​

Craft'A'Camper LITE heaters: we throw away anything that isn’t stainless steel and swap them out with mostly British made parts, it’s important the clamps and connections under the vehicle are strong enough to put up with our salty winter conditions and awfully maintained roads... this heater is one we’ve got the most experience with. Installs of this unit come with 18 months warranty as standard. We use parts from multiple trusted suppliers and assemble and test in house here in the UK. It’s a very reliable option designed to suit all budgets and is available in a 4kw option. These heaters come with a manual fan speed mode, a rough thermostat mode and a wireless key fob remote too - these heaters won’t turn on and off automatically on the thermostat though, just automatically change the fan speed accordingly. We custom order the wiring looms and use a higher quality fuel line with stronger clamps like those you’d find on a motorcycle fuel system. These heaters are only installed by us and are not available on a supply only service.

Craft’A’Camper PRO heaters: this is a newer model which has been designed from the ground up. All units come with 24 months warranty. The manufacturing of these units is outsourced and we supply strict requirements to the factories but still add further smaller parts before shipping and/or installation here in the UK. Only we sell these units, they’re not available from third parties but with the brushless fan motor, Kyocera glow plugs and great software - it’s the unit we recommend. They come with a manual fan speed mode, timers and 2 thermostat modes where the unit will automatically turn on and off as the temperature fluctuates. The heater comes standard with the ultra quite fuel pump so none of that irritating clicking you get from some other diesel heaters - the fuel line is also the same uprated stuff used on the LITE model. They also come with a wireless key fob remote and a third party user friendly app too. This is available on a Supply or Supply & Installed basis.

WHAT KW DO YOU OFFER?

Craft’A’Camper PRO and Autoterm units are available in both 2kw or 4kw. Note that the 4kw Craft’A’Camper models can run on a 2kw setting with no issues - running the heaters on a low setting wont cause sooting issues, this is solely a myth from early generation diesel heaters. There's lots of misinformation out there so don't be fooled by advice from self-certified experts. Having a 4kw unit in a smaller van is fine, having a 2kw unit in a larger van isn’t ideal but will fine for most usage in the UK. For the Autoterm units the 4kw units are discouraged due to their increased noise output. Craft’A’Camper LITE units are only available in 4kw.
